Bitcoin (BTC) continues to point out sturdy help at $67,000, whilst a rising cut up between BTC’s value stability and bearish sentiment amongst buyers leaves the cryptocurrency in a state of equilibrium.

BTC’s resilience in avoiding dips beneath $60,000 has been pushed by sturdy institutional investor demand and long-term shopping for, regardless of volatility stemming from the US-Israel-Iran warfare.

Wintermure flags a shift in BTC positioning

Market maker Wintermute famous that Bitcoin’s value and sentiment had been diverging. The Concern and Greed Index sat at 11 on Tuesday, staying in “excessive concern” for over a month.

The sentiment index has remained on this vary for the longest interval in its historical past.

Nonetheless, BTC has absorbed a $403 million liquidation occasion, persistent damaging on-chain demand, and repeated warfare headline shocks with out dropping its yearly lows set at $60,000 on Feb. 6. 

Wintermute defined that the institutional demand performed a central position in March. Spot Bitcoin exchange-traded funds (ETFs) absorbed round 50,000 BTC, whereas company shopping for added 44,000 BTC.

Morgan Stanley additionally obtained approval for a spot ETF from the New York Inventory Alternate (NYSE), increasing entry to 16,000 advisors. The entire internet inflows reached $1.32 billion, ending a four-month streak of internet outflows.

The demand from accumulator addresses supported this pattern. CryptoQuant knowledge signifies that demand from long-term wallets rose to 289,971 BTC on April 7, up from 158,336 BTC over the earlier two weeks, i.e., a rise of 83%.

BTC ETF flows slowed down as leveraged buying and selling rises

Wintermute additionally famous that regardless of surging institutional demand in March, ETF stream knowledge shifted towards the top of the month. ETF exercise flipped to $414 million in outflows within the closing week, whereas over-the-counter (OTC) positioning moved to impartial and early promoting from shopping for.

In the meantime, crypto analyst Maartunn identified that BTC’s surge to $70,000 on Monday was a leverage-driven pump. 75% of such rallies have retraced utterly in 2026, with the latest rally taking form from $67,000.
